Lung Cancer Awareness Month Given Support By NPA, UK

The NPA is working with The Roy Castle Lung Cancer Foundation and Macmillan Cancer Support to promote November's Lung Cancer Awareness Month through community pharmacy.

NPA members will receive with their October InTouch (the NPA's member magazine) an A4 'Lung Cancer Awareness' poster for pharmacists to display in their shops. The campaign message is "Early Diagnosis Saves Lives" and it is hoped that pharmacists will become a key healthcare professional in raising awareness of the disease throughout the month of November and beyond.

The NPA will also provide guidance on how pharmacists can help with the early detection of lung cancer. Members will be asked to look out for symptoms of lung cancer and refer patients presenting with them to their GPs.

Neal Patel, NPA Head of Communications said: "It is great that we have been able to develop our partnership with The Roy Castle Lung Cancer Foundation and Macmillan Cancer Support that started in the run up to the smoking ban. When we heard they wanted to promote early detection of lung cancer we thought it made sense to involve pharmacists in this initiative - they are ideally placed to help with prevention as well as detection of lung cancer."
